US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"puppet account" is correct and usable in written English.
It is typically used to refer to a fake or secondary account created to manipulate or deceive others, often in online contexts. Example: "The user was found to be operating a puppet account to spread misinformation in the forum."

FAQs

How is a "puppet account" used?

A "puppet account" is typically used to spread misinformation, manipulate opinions, or create a false impression of support for a particular viewpoint. It's often associated with "sock puppet accounts" or bot networks.

What's the difference between a "puppet account" and a bot?

While both can be used for manipulation, a "puppet account" is usually controlled by a real person, whereas a bot is an automated account run by software. Puppet accounts may engage in more nuanced interactions than bots.

What are some alternatives to "puppet account"?

Depending on the context, you could use "fake profile", "alias account", or "fraudulent account" as alternatives to "puppet account".

Is using a "puppet account" illegal?

Using a "puppet account" is not inherently illegal, but it can be if it's used for illegal activities such as fraud, defamation, or election interference.
